The cardiac function curve is a graphical representation that illustrates the relationship between the preload of the heart and its resulting output, specifically its cardiac output. Preload refers to the degree of stretch of the cardiac muscle fibers at the end of diastole, which is influenced by the volume of blood returning to the heart. The curve helps in understanding the Frank-Starling mechanism, which states that the heart's stroke volume increases with greater filling of the ventricles before contraction, up to a certain point. As preload rises, the cardiac output initially increases due to enhanced myocardial contractility, reflecting the heart's ability to handle varying volumes of blood efficiently. However, beyond an optimal point, further increases in preload may lead to diminished returns, where the heart becomes overstretched, resulting in a decline in contractile efficiency and cardiac output. This is primarily due to the limitations in the contractile force generated by the stretched myocardial fibers. Additionally, the cardiac function curve can be affected by various physiological and pathological conditions. For instance, changes in heart rate, myocardial contractility, or vascular resistance can shift the curve upward or downward, representing enhanced or diminished cardiac function respectively. In clinical practice, the cardiac function curve can be extremely useful for managing patients with heart conditions, as it aids in assessing the heart's functional capacity and guides therapy decisions. By monitoring the curve, healthcare providers can evaluate how well a patient's heart is functioning and determine appropriate interventions like fluid management or the use of inotropic agents, which can enhance contractility. Recognizing shifts in the curve in response to interventions can provide critical insights into the patient's hemodynamic status. The examination of the cardiac function curve is complemented by additional diagnostic tools, such as echocardiography and pulmonary artery catheterization, for a comprehensive assessment of cardiac function.
